ESP32-C6 RISC-V development board

This LORDWORLD board integrates the ESP32-C6-WROOM-1-N8 module with a 32-bit single-core RISC-V processor running up to 160MHz and 8MB flash storage. It targets makers and engineers building IoT edge devices that need WiFi 6, Bluetooth 5, and IEEE 802.15.4 connectivity in a compact form factor. The castellated module design also allows direct soldering onto custom carrier boards for production deployments.

Low-power wireless operation

The ESP32-C6 chip is designed for energy-efficient IoT applications with its RISC-V core and integrated radio subsystems. WiFi 6, Bluetooth 5, and IEEE 802.15.4 (supporting Zigbee 3.0 and Thread) share the same silicon, enabling multi-protocol connectivity without additional power-hungry components. The onboard CH343 and CH334 chips handle USB-to-UART conversion through the Type-C connector for development and debugging.

Pin-compatible expandability

The board matches the ESP32-C6-DevKitC-1-N8 pinout, letting you reuse existing shield designs and peripheral layouts. Onboard CH343 and CH334 chips provide USB and UART interfaces over a single Type-C port, simplifying firmware flashing and serial monitoring. Castellated edges on the module enable direct surface-mount assembly onto custom PCBs when moving from prototype to production.

How do I install the board and what step do people often miss?

Connect the Type-C cable to install drivers for the onboard CH343 and CH334 chips, then select the correct COM port in your IDE; the step often missed is putting the ESP32-C6-WROOM-1-N8 module into boot mode by holding the BOOT button while pressing RESET before uploading code.

What maintenance or replacement will this development board need later?

The board has no user-replaceable parts; long-term care is limited to keeping the Type-C connector and castellated module pads free of dust and corrosion, and re-flashing the 8MB Flash if firmware becomes corrupted.
